Compare commits

...

9 Commits

Author SHA1 Message Date
Milind Goel c5fdf5e080
final commit 2023-04-15 22:30:51 +05:30
Milind Goel b284c63407
Update README.md 2022-08-08 09:44:48 +05:30
KevinX8 173da80e15
Fix reference 2022-03-13 10:13:02 +00:00
KevinX8 3581d6e234
Remove logos 2022-03-13 10:12:20 +00:00
KevinX8 84f5d7d656
Delete v17.03.38 directory 2022-03-12 11:18:14 +00:00
Milind Goel 4da2e24bea
Update bug_report.md 2022-03-09 15:13:30 +05:30
Milind Goel b46948cac5
Update bug_report.md 2022-03-09 15:12:27 +05:30
Milind Goel 8dbf894d4b
Improve bug reporting template 2022-03-09 15:11:55 +05:30
KevinX8 c50b8fe736 Add bsdiff generation tools 2022-02-16 23:45:56 +00:00
83 changed files with 50 additions and 77 deletions

View File

@ -10,34 +10,37 @@ assignees: ''
<!-- MANAGER/MICROG/VANCED MUSIC ISSUES DO NOT BELONG HERE, READ THE README FOR MORE INFO -->
**Bug description:**
Replace me with a clear and detailed description of the bug.
Replace here with a clear and detailed description of the bug. Keep the description as short as possible
**Have you read vanced guides already? (YES/No)**
If your answer is no, please consider reading before creating this issue. The guides can be found in the readme section of this repository.
**Does your issue exists in the vanced guides? (YES/No)**
If your answer is yes, please consider re-reading before creating any issue. The guides can be found in the readme section of this repository. Else follow this template when creating issue
**Variant:**
Non-Root/Root
Replace here the variant you are using, i.e., non-root or root
**Vanced version:**
Replace me with the exact version of vanced you are using. It is mandatory to report issues from the latest available versions only. For example, v16.16.38
Replace here with the exact version of YouTube Vanced you are using. It is mandatory to report issues from the latest available versions only as old versions are deprecated and no longer supported. For example, v17.03.38
**Link used to download vanced:**
Replace here with the source/link you used to download and install on your device.
**Android version:**
Replace me with the version of Android your device have. For example, Android 11
Replace here with the version of Android your device have. For example, Android 11
**Device:**
Replace with the name of the device on which you faced the bug. For example, Samsung Galaxy S8
**Steps to Reproduce**
**Steps to Reproduce:**
Steps to reproduce the error:
1. Open the app
2. Click on '....'
3. ....
**Expected behaviour:**
Replace me with a description of what you expected should happen and what happened instead.
Replace here with a description of what you expected should happen and what happened instead.
**Screen recording/screenshot of the bug:**
Replace here with the screenshot of the bug or provide screen recording for proper debugging.
_Attach images or videos or logcats in case of crashes if possible. These can help solve the issue._
_Attach logcats in case of crashes by uploading them to pastebin or katbin if possible. These can help solve the issue._

View File

@ -1,72 +1,9 @@
### DISCLAIMER:
‼️ **DO NOT ASK FOR VIDEO DOWNLOADER FEATURE OR UNLOCK HIGHER QUALITY VIDEO DOWNLOADS IN YOUTUBE VANCED.**‼️ Subscribe to YouTube Premium instead. Any issues opened in respect of this will be closed instantly without second thoughts.
# If vanced has stopped working for you, please read:
___
## DISCONTINUATION OF THE VANCED PROJECT
# Vanced Issue Center
Vanced has been discontinued in the month of march 2022. Since then we have removed all download links but our Discord server, Telegram chat and subreddit will stay. The reasons for the discontinuation can be found here: https://telegra.ph/Vanced-Discontinuation-03-19
The purpose of this repo is to help you find your way around.
**UPDATE APRIL 2023:** It has been seen that vanced has started to stop working for many people. This was expected since Google deprecates older versions with time. Hence, please update to the official Youtube release.
Make sure to look through the existing issues to check if your problem was already reported before opening your issue!
Note that issues related to Vanced Manager, Vanced MicroG, or Vanced Music do not belong here. You can find more info below.
___
<a href="https://vancedapp.com"><img src="https://imgur.com/qVxhZQB.png" alt="Vanced" height="75" align="left"></a>
## For Vanced
### Have a Vanced bug?
Head over to the [Issues Page](https://github.com/YTVanced/Vanced/issues), create a new issue, and put the `[Bug]` tag as a title prefix
### Have an idea for Vanced?
Head over to the [Issues Page](https://github.com/YTVanced/Vanced/issues), create a new issue, and put the `[Idea]` tag as a title prefix
___
<a href="https://github.com/YTVanced/VancedManager"><img src="https://imgur.com/6jcpF4k.png" alt="Vanced Manager" align="left" height="75" ></a>
## Have a Manager bug?
Head over to the [Vanced Manager Issues Page](https://github.com/YTVanced/VancedManager/issues)
___
<a href="https://github.com/YTVanced/VancedMicroG"><img src="https://i.imgur.com/BCqPbnY.png" alt="Vanced MicroG" height="75" align="left" ></a>
## Have a Vanced MicroG bug?
Head over to the [Vanced MicroG Issues Page](https://github.com/YTVanced/VancedMicroG/issues)
___
<img src="https://i.imgur.com/A5rpurp.png" alt="Vanced Music" height="65" align="left"></a>
## Have a Vanced Music bug?
Sorry, but we don't provide support for Vanced Music at this time as it is only a side project. Unless your bug breaks the main functionality, it will most likely not be fixed.
___
<a href="https://github.com/YTVanced/SponsorBlock"><img src="https://imgur.com/y0pmZb9.png" alt="Vanced SponsorBlock" height="65" align="left"></a>
## Have a features request for our SponsorBlock implementation?
Head over to the [Vanced SponsorBlock Issues Page](https://github.com/YTVanced/SponsorBlock/issues)
___
## Vanced Guides
- Vanced troubleshooting can be found [here](https://telegra.ph/Troubleshooting-for-vanced-03-19)
- Vanced FAQ can be found [here](https://telegra.ph/Vanced-FAQ-08-31)
- Vanced installation guide can be found [here](https://telegra.ph/Installation-for-Vanced-09-01)
- Useful guides like how to set up adb or how to create a logcat can be found [here](https://telegra.ph/Bug-Reports-10-17)
___
## Contributors
- [gghhkm](https://github.com/gghhkm)
- [Vendicated](https://github.com/Vendicated)
- [Milind Goel](https://github.com/milindgoel15)
We request you all to please not create any new issue regarding feature requests, general bug reports, installation issues, etc.

18
apk2bsdiff.py Normal file
View File

@ -0,0 +1,18 @@
import bsdiff4
import shutil
from pathlib import Path
for path in Path('./nonroot/Arch').rglob('*.apk'):
bsdiff4.file_diff(str(path).replace('nonroot', 'root'), path, './patches/Arch/' + path.name.replace('.apk','.bsdiff'))
for path in Path('./nonroot/Language').rglob('*.apk'):
bsdiff4.file_diff(str(path).replace('nonroot', 'root'), path, './patches/Language/' + path.name.replace('.apk','.bsdiff'))
for path in Path('./nonroot/Theme').rglob('*.apk'):
bsdiff4.file_diff('base.apk', path, './patches/Theme/' + path.name.replace('.apk','.bsdiff'))
for path in Path('./root/Theme').rglob('*.apk'):
bsdiff4.file_diff('base.apk', path, './patches/root/' + path.name.replace('.apk','.bsdiff'))
for path in Path('./patches').rglob('*.bsdiff'):
shutil.copy(path, './patches/' + str(path).replace('/', '-')[8:])

15
base_apk_generator.sh Normal file
View File

@ -0,0 +1,15 @@
echo 'Extracting apks...'
mv stock.apk base.apk
unzip base.apk resources.arsc
unzip dpi.apk -d dpi
echo 'combining resources...'
cd dpi
touch -a -m -t 198101010101.01 .
touch -a -m -t 198101010101.01 ./res
touch -a -m -t 198101010101.01 ./res/*
zip -0X ../base.apk ./res/*
zip -X ../base.apk ./res/*.xml
cd ..
cat ./dpi/resources.arsc >> ./resources.arsc
touch -a -m -t 198101010101.01 resources.arsc
zip -0X base.apk ./resources.arsc

Binary file not shown.

Binary file not shown.

Binary file not shown.

Binary file not shown.